WebAfter this entry, the bond would be included in the long‐term liability section of the balance sheet as follows: The $9,377 is called the carrying amount of the bond. The discount on bonds payable is the difference between the cash received and the maturity value of the bonds and represents additional interest expense to Lighting Process, Inc. WebThe term long-term liabilities refer to those obligations of an entity that are expected to be settled after a period of twelve months from the reporting period. Web29 de set. de 2024 · Noncurrent liabilities are long-term financial obligations listed on a company’s balance sheet that are not due within the present accounting year, such as long-term borrowing, bonds payable and ... WebLong term liabilities are also called non-current liabilities which are obligations or debts of an organisation or a business that is due in over a year’s time or in other words, these are liabilities that need not be payable in the current accounting period. Long-term liabilities = liabilities – current liabilities
